用Python计算距离长轴(RMA)回归

用Python计算距离长轴(RMA)回归,python,r,statistics,regression,Python,R,Statistics,Regression,在Python中似乎没有计算RMA回归的包,只有R(名为lmodel2)的包。我不熟悉R,并且遇到了一些关于将R包导入Python的讨论 有人在Python中使用过RMA回归(一种模型II回归)吗?还是能够将R包导入Python?如果是,怎么做?正如其他评论所建议的那样,我很难下载WinPython,因此越简单越好。程序包Pyr2包含减少的长轴回归 from pylr2 import regress2 要计算回归类型2: results = regress2(x, y, _method_typ

在Python中似乎没有计算RMA回归的包,只有R(名为
lmodel2
)的包。我不熟悉R,并且遇到了一些关于将R包导入Python的讨论


有人在Python中使用过RMA回归(一种模型II回归)吗?还是能够将R包导入Python?如果是,怎么做?正如其他评论所建议的那样,我很难下载
WinPython
,因此越简单越好。

程序包Pyr2包含减少的长轴回归

from pylr2 import regress2
要计算回归类型2:

results = regress2(x, y, _method_type_2="reduced major axis")

R非常容易学习,所以我的建议是使用R软件包。考虑一下R-帮助邮件列表,它非常活跃。请看:最后,由于这是一个更具讨论性的问题,它更适合stats.stackexchange.com。我甚至不知道stats.stackexchange,所以谢谢!